WebMay 22, 2024 · Although the surface contributions to the flux using (1) cancel for all interior volumes, the flux obtained from (4) in terms of the divergence operation for Figure 1-17 … WebF dS the Flux of F on S (in the direction of n). As observed before, if F= ˆv, the Flux has a physical signi cance (it is dM=dt). If S is now a closed surface (enclosing the region D) in (x;y;z) space, and n points outward it was found that the Flux through S could be calculated as a triple integral over D. This result is the Divergence Theorem. irathen https://louecrawford.com
